Title: Jeong-Dong Ryoo: Innovator in Protection Switching Technologies

Introduction

Jeong-Dong Ryoo is a prominent inventor based in Daejeon-si, South Korea. He has made significant contributions to the field of telecommunications, particularly in protection switching technologies. With a total of 3 patents to his name, Ryoo's work has advanced the efficiency and reliability of data transmission in packet networks.

Latest Patents

Ryoo's latest patents include innovative methods and apparatuses for protection switching. One of his notable inventions is a method that enables smooth processing of protection switching while preventing data path mismatches. This invention addresses scenarios where a forced switching command and a signal failure occur simultaneously at both end nodes during linear protection switching. Another significant patent focuses on Ethernet protection switching based on changes in link status within the link aggregation sublayer. This method ensures adequate protection switching even when link aggregation is present, enhancing Ethernet connection management.
